People remember DX12 which can use multiple GPUs and the fact that it won't be any cheaper if it comes without the GPU (stock coolers anyone?)!

There are limitations to the multi GPU ability of DX 12. Sure you can have each GPU render different frames but it doesn't help if your iGPU is so much slower than your discrete GPU that by the time it takes the slow iGPU to render one frame you don't even need it anymore because your main GPU has already rendered ahead.
